    A trust is a legal arrangement where assets are held by a trustee on behalf of a beneficiary. In the case of a disabled person, the trust can be set up to provide for their long-term care needs and protect their assets from being mismanaged. By having a trust in their will, disabled persons can designate a trustee to manage their assets and make decisions on their behalf if they are unable to do so themselves.

    One of the key benefits of having a trust in a will for disabled individuals is the protection it provides for their assets. Without a trust, disabled persons risk having their assets mismanaged or depleted by caregivers or family members who may not have their best interests at heart. By establishing a trust, disabled persons can ensure that their assets are used to provide for their care needs and maintain their quality of life.

    Another important aspect of having a trust in a will for disabled persons is the ability to designate a trustee to oversee their financial affairs. The trustee can be a family member, friend, or professional who is responsible for managing the trust according to the disabled person’s wishes. This can provide peace of mind for the disabled person knowing that their financial matters are being taken care of by someone they trust.

    In addition to providing for their care needs, a trust in a will can also help disabled persons avoid the probate process. Probate is the legal process of distributing a deceased person’s assets according to their will, which can be time-consuming and expensive. By having a trust in place, disabled persons can avoid probate and ensure that their assets are distributed quickly and efficiently to their chosen beneficiaries.

    Furthermore, a trust in a will can also help disabled persons protect their eligibility for government benefits. Many government programs have strict income and asset limits, and receiving a large inheritance or settlement could disqualify a disabled person from receiving benefits such as Medicaid or Supplemental Security Income. By placing their assets in a trust, disabled persons can ensure that they continue to qualify for these important benefits while still being able to access the funds they need for their care.

    Proper waste management is crucial in any healthcare setting, but it is especially important in hospitals where large amounts of hazardous and infectious waste are generated daily. One effective method of managing hospital waste is through incineration. incinerator hospital waste management plays a vital role in preventing the spread of infections, reducing environmental impact, and ensuring the safety of patients, staff, and the community.

    Hospitals produce a wide variety of waste, including general waste, biological waste, pharmaceutical waste, and hazardous waste. Improper management of this waste can lead to a range of problems, from the spread of infections to environmental pollution. Incineration is a safe and efficient method of destroying hazardous waste, reducing its volume, and minimizing the risks associated with handling and disposal.

    One of the key advantages of using incinerators for hospital waste management is their ability to efficiently destroy infectious and hazardous waste. Incineration involves the controlled burning of waste at high temperatures, which effectively destroys pathogens and reduces the volume of waste to be disposed of. This helps prevent the spread of infections and minimizes the risks associated with handling and transporting hazardous waste.

    In addition to preventing the spread of infections, incinerator hospital waste management also helps reduce the environmental impact of hospital waste. Burning waste at high temperatures in specially designed incinerators helps minimize the release of harmful pollutants into the atmosphere. Modern incinerators are equipped with advanced pollution control technologies that filter out pollutants and ensure that emissions meet strict environmental standards.

    Furthermore, incineration can help hospitals save on waste disposal costs. By reducing the volume of waste that needs to be transported and disposed of, hospitals can lower their waste management expenses. Incinerators also generate energy as a byproduct of the combustion process, which can be used to offset energy costs and make waste management more sustainable.

    However, it is important to note that incineration should be used as part of a comprehensive waste management strategy that includes waste minimization, segregation, and recycling. While incinerators are effective for managing hazardous waste, they should not be used as a primary disposal method for all types of hospital waste. Hospitals should prioritize waste reduction and recycling efforts to minimize the amount of waste that needs to be incinerated.

    teflon slide plates are made from pol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), a synthetic material that is known for its low friction and high-temperature resistance. This makes teflon slide plates ideal for use in applications where there is a need for smooth and easy movement, as well as in high-temperature environments.

    One of the main benefits of using Teflon slide plates is their low coefficient of friction. This means that objects can easily slide over the surface of the plate with minimal resistance. This property is especially useful in industrial applications where there is a need for smooth and controlled movement, such as in conveyor systems, machinery, and equipment.

    Another benefit of Teflon slide plates is their high-temperature resistance. Teflon can withstand temperatures up to 260 degrees Celsius, making it ideal for use in applications where there is a need for heat resistance. This property makes Teflon slide plates suitable for use in industrial ovens, furnaces, and other high-temperature environments.

    Teflon slide plates are also non-reactive and chemically inert, which means they are resistant to a wide range of chemicals and substances. This makes them ideal for use in applications where there is exposure to corrosive chemicals or harsh environments. In addition, Teflon slide plates are also non-stick, which means they are easy to clean and maintain.

    The durability of Teflon slide plates is another key benefit. Teflon is a tough and resilient material that can withstand heavy loads and extreme conditions without losing its shape or properties. This makes Teflon slide plates a cost-effective solution for industrial applications that require long-lasting and reliable performance.

    One of the most common uses of Teflon slide plates is in conveyor systems. Teflon slide plates are used to reduce friction and facilitate the smooth movement of materials along the conveyor belt. This helps to increase efficiency, reduce wear and tear on the equipment, and improve overall productivity.

    Teflon slide plates are also used in machinery and equipment where there is a need for smooth and controlled movement. For example, Teflon slide plates are often used in industrial pumps, valves, and actuators to reduce friction and ensure smooth operation. In addition, Teflon slide plates are also used in food processing equipment, packaging machinery, and other applications where cleanliness and hygiene are important.
